After a three-week break in competition, the 2020 LPGA Tour schedule resumes with the first playing of the Pelican Women’s Championship presented by DEX Imaging and Konica Minolta. The world’s best female golfers converge on Pelican Golf Club in Belleair, Fla., from Nov. 19-22 for the first LPGA Tour stop in the Tampa Bay area since the St. Petersburg Women’s Open in 1989.
The inaugural event in Pinellas County features six players from the top-10 of the Rolex Women’s World Golf Rankings including No. 1 Jin Young Ko, set to make her 2020 LPGA Tour debut this week. She is joined by No. 2 Sei Young Kim, No. 6 Nasa Hataoka, No. 7 Brooke Henderson, No. 8 Minjee Lee and No. 9 Sung Hyun Park.
Eleven-time LPGA Tour champion and Florida native Lexi Thompson also highlights the 108-player field. Other notable Tampa-area favorites among the competition include Brittany Altomare, a Massachusetts native who now calls Tampa home; Jessica Korda, who grew up south of the host tournament venue in Bradenton; and Brittany Lincicome, born and raised in the county.
WHAT YOU NEED TO KNOW ABOUT THE PELICAN WOMEN’S CHAMPIONSHIP PRESENTED BY DEX IMAGING AND KONICA MINOLTA
- This is the inaugural playing of the Pelican Women’s Championship presented by DEX Imaging and Konica Minolta
- The tournament is one of four new events on the 2020 schedule joining the Gainbridge LPGA at Boca Rio, LPGA Drive On Championship – Inverness Club and the LPGA Drive On Championship – Reynolds Lake Oconee
- Pelican Women’s Championship is one of four total tournaments on the LPGA Tour schedule to be contested in the Sunshine State, along with the Diamond Resorts Tournament of Champions (Lake Buena Vista), Gainbridge LPGA at Boca Rio (Boca Raton) & CME Group Tour Championship (Naples)
- This event is the 15th of the 2020 LPGA Tour season and lone tournament in November
- Sierra Brooks, Nathalie Filler, Natalie Gulbis and amateur Gabriela Ruffels are the four sponsor exemptions
